Reno poked the strange creature. At the age of four he thought he knew what could talk and move and what couldn't. People talked and moved, animals moved and made noises but didn't talk; plants were rooted to the ground unmoving and silent. At least that's what he thought until a sunflower started talking to him.
Maybe that's why his mother told him not to run off too far when he went to play outside, there were strange things out there; of course that only made him more curious, and he poked the sunflower again.
"Stop that!" The sunflower pushed the boy's hand away with one of its leaves. "Kids these days have no respect... Ehem, I am Master Otenko!"
The introduction was followed by the sound of a childish laugh.
Otenko, the sunflower, pouted. He had tried to sound strong, and he was quite powerful, but that was hard to believe since he was a sunflower. He decided to overlook the boy's reaction and continued. "Tell me child, are you the long lost son of Ringo the vampire hunter?"
"Uncle is a vampire hunter?" Reno asked poking the sunflower again.
"I told you to stop that!" Reno didn't know that sunflowers could yell that hard. "What is your name?"
"Reno and you're really loud for a flower!" Another poke.
"I'm going to bite your finger if you don't stop poking me. Of course you're not Django, what was I thinking. Django must be a well behaved boy. None the less, you are Ringo's nephew and the runner up to be chosen as the solar boy should his son fail to accomplish his duties. Your energy is a bit different, more like electricity than solar energy, but you do have some solar energy in you, if you could learn to control that light..."
"Flowers are confusing..." this time Reno poked Otenko with a stick just in case.
"Stop it!" Otenko gave up, the child wasn't listening. "I must go find Django," and the sunflower started to fly away.
"Tell him to come play with me soon!" It had been a while since Reno saw his cousin. He heard the adults saying that something happened in Django's home town, but he wasn't sure what that was about. He knew no one would believe he saw a talking flower so he decided not to bother telling them, except his cousin even ever he saw him again.
The sunflower spoke its final words and disappeared in the distance. It could fly pretty fast for a flower. Though perhaps Reno would forget all about the talking sunflower as he grew up, or maybe classify the memory as a dream or his imagination; even if he wasn't certain who said it, he remembered that someone once said "may the sun be with you!"
